Picking the Right Cat Flap

Before diving into the installation process, it's vital to choose the ideal cat flap for your requirements. Consider the following factors:

  • Size: Cat flaps come in various sizes to accommodate various breeds and door types. Procedure your door and your cat to guarantee a comfy fit.
  • Material: Choose from plastic, metal, or magnetic flaps, each with its own benefits and downsides.
  • Insulation: Consider a cat flap with integrated insulation to reduce heat loss and avoid drafts.
  • Security: Opt for a flap with a protected locking system to avoid unwanted visitors.

Some popular kinds of cat flaps consist of:

  • Manual cat flaps: Simple, economical, and simple to set up.
  • Magnetic cat flaps: Provide a more safe and secure seal and can be set to open and close instantly.
  • Electronic cat flaps: Feature advanced features such as microchip acknowledgment and programmable timers.

Tools and Materials Needed

To make sure a successful installation, gather the following tools and products:

  • Cat flap: The actual flap and its parts, such as screws, hinges, and a lock.
  • Drill and bits: For making holes and driving screws.
  • Saw or craft knife: For cutting through doors or walls.
  • Sandpaper: For smoothing out the installation area.
  • Sealant: For filling gaps and ensuring a weather-tight seal.
  • Weatherproofing products: Such as foam tape or weatherstripping.

Step-by-Step Installation Guide

  1. Pick the installation location: Ideally, the cat flap must be installed in a door or wall that provides direct access to the outdoors.
  2. Procedure and mark the door: Use a pencil to mark the center point of the cat flap on the door.
  3. Cut a hole: Use a saw or craft knife to create a hole in the door, following the manufacturer's guidelines for size and shape.
  4. Connect the cat flap: Use screws and hinges to secure the cat flap to the door, ensuring correct alignment and a smooth operation.
  5. Include a lock: Install the lock according to the maker's guidelines, making certain it's safe and secure and tamper-proof.
  6. Weatherproof the location: Apply sealant and weatherproofing products to avoid drafts and wetness entry.
  7. Evaluate the cat flap: Ensure the flap opens and closes smoothly, and the lock is operating properly.

Tips and Considerations

  • Select the best door: Avoid setting up a cat flap in a door that's exposed to harsh weather or extreme wear and tear.
  • Think about the cat's convenience: Position the cat flap at a comfortable height for your cat, and make sure the surrounding location is clear of obstacles.
  • Protect the flap: Regularly check and preserve the cat flap's locking system to avoid undesirable visitors.
  • Keep it clean: Regularly tidy the cat flap to prevent dirt and debris accumulation.

Often Asked Questions

  1. Q: Can I set up a cat flap in a wall?A: Yes, but it might require extra materials and labor to create a suitable opening.
  2. Q: Can I use a cat flap in a double-glazed door?A: Yes, however you may require to seek advice from a professional to guarantee a proper installation.
  3. Q: How do I avoid other animals from entering through the cat flap?A: Use a protected lock, and think about adding a magnetic or electronic mechanism to manage access.
  4. Q: Can I set up a cat flap myself?A: Yes, but if you're not comfortable with DIY jobs or uncertain about the installation, think about speaking with a professional.
